There is an interesting example of why English Football is an immoral basket case in a news story from today.

Lyle Taylor is reported to be signing for S****horpe after rejecting an approach from Partick Thistle.

S****horpe play in the 3rd tier of English Football . Thistle in the top tier of Scottish Football. The normal response is that SPFL top tier clubs (Celtic aside) can’t compete with even tier 3 teams from England.

That is wrong. What is correct is that English clubs continue to spend recklessly , with wages often outstripping total turnover.

Let me provide the financials to compare S****horpe with Thistle.

In the last 4 years Thistle have made a small profit each season. Unfortunately Thistle do not publish their turnover or wages figure ( as an aside i would criticise them for that) . However it’s clear Thistle are a well run club who live within their means. I would estimate their turnover at somewhere slightly north of £3 million as an SPL club , and as they make a profit each year then its clear they probably have a wages / turnover ratio of around or under 60%

S****horpe do publish turnover and wages data, however thats the only area you can give them any credit for.

Turnover in the last published accounts was £2.4 million . Wages were £3.02 million . The club lost £1.5 million last year and has lost over £3.5 million in the last 2 years. It has negative retained reserves and is only “solvent ” on the balance sheet thanks to the valuation attached to their stadium. ( Readers of this blog will be well aware of how that scenario usually ends)

In Summary S****horpe are a very small club who are spending vastly more than they earn. They are in a precarious financial situation, yet they still continue to outbid well run and solvent Scottish Clubs .

S****horpe are by no means unique in the lower tiers in England, in fact they are just doing what almost every other club does. They gamble that they can get a promotion, and bring themselves close to terminal decline in the process.
